Шрифт:
Интервал:
Закладка:
— Нет нужды.
— А как же эта твоя роженица?
— Она не моя. Я пристроил ее в хорошую больницу, остальное не моя забота.
— Хорошо. Тогда перейдем к заданию. По окончании инструктажа тебя скопируют по Интернету на один из компьютеров российского посольства в Вашингтоне. Там тебя зальют на компакт-диск, и один наш человек инсталлирует тебя во внутреннюю сеть одной очень секретной конторы, той самой, которая работала с Олорином. Твои задачи в порядке убывания важности. Первое. Ты должен остаться незамеченным. Американцы уверены, что у нас больше нет разумных ботов, что мы профукали свою удачу. Если они узнают правду, в дело пойдут такие деньги… Даже я не смогу тебя защитить.
— От чего? Разве они имеют доступ в эту сеть?
— Если они купят кого-нибудь из наших генералов, тебя доставят к ним вместе со всем Средиземьем. И не думай, что они будут с тобой договариваться, ты уже знаком с их методами работы на примере Олорина. Короче говоря, тебя не должны заметить.
— Но это невозможно! Какая-то посторонняя активность обязательно будет обнаружена. В прошлый раз, когда мы со Сссра вламывались в защищенную сеть, нас прикрывал вирус, но эти деятели вряд ли так же спокойно отнесутся к вирусу в их сети.
Макс самодовольно ухмыльнулся.
— Ты так говоришь, потому что не работал с американцами. Не надо их переоценивать, они тоже делают глупости. Знаешь историю с 11-м флотом?
— Знаю, Уриэль рассказывал.
— Что?! Он добрался даже до этого? Черт возьми! Как обидно, что он не стал на нас работать… В общем, американцы слишком полагаются на системы обнаружения вторжений. Если ты сможешь выдать свою активность за естественную, тебе ничего не грозит. У нас есть код демонов-хранителей, с которыми тебе предстоит встретиться, наши специалисты разработали целый ряд методов, позволяющих оставаться невидимым для них. Если будешь аккуратно следовать рекомендациям, тебе ничего не грозит. В общем, почитаешь документацию — обсудим. Далее. Второе. Ты должен получить как можно больше информации об их разработках в области искусственного интеллекта. По последним данным, над этой проблемой работают лучшие ученые мира, скоро должны появиться результаты, и мне очень хочется, чтобы мы узнали о них если не первыми, то вторыми.
— Куда я должен сливать информацию?
— Никуда. Ты вообще не должен гонять по сети большие объемы данных, сейчас нас интересуют не подробности, а общие сведения. В каких направлениях работают ученые, какие задачи поставлены, какие направления представляются наиболее перспективными, какие результаты уже получены. Это как раз то, для чего нужен твой интеллект. Знаешь, что такое класс защиты В2?
— Сссра что-то говорил… Будто это настолько параноическая защита, что никому ее построить так толком и не удалось.
— Им удалось. У них там работает мандатный контроль доступа, а это означает, что утащить из системы секретные данные практически невозможно. По крайней мере, большие объемы данных. Если же тащить данные мелкими порциями, канал связи придется либо часто открывать-закрывать, либо долго держать открытым, а это опасно. Единственный способ слить информацию — провести первичный анализ на месте, а экспортировать из системы только компактную сводку. Это твоя вторая задача.
— А третья?
— Третья задача более сложная, и ее формулировку очень трудно сформулировать… Криво сказал… Ну, в общем, понятно. Третья задача состоит в том, чтобы позволить их ученым решить задачу почти до конца, а в самом конце как-нибудь затормозить работу. Внести маленькую и незаметную ошибку в программу или в формулу… Понимаешь? Но это надо делать только тогда, когда ясно, что практический результат вот-вот будет получен.
— Понятно. Вы хотите, чтобы всю работу сделали американцы, а результаты получили вы.
— Вот именно. Есть еще четвертая задача. Если вдруг окажется, что кто-то из твоих друзей попался американцам, ты должен их спасти.
— Кого? Американцев?
— Не издевайся! Друзей, конечно!
— Спасти и доставить сюда?
— Сюда ты их не доставишь — сеть, в которой ты будешь работать, физически изолирована от Интернета. Связь с внешним миром ты будешь держать через нашего агента, который, кстати, ничего не знает о твоем существовании. Строго говоря, он и нашим агентом не является, он просто вставляет один и тот же компакт-диск в рабочий и в домашний компьютер. Мы используем его втемную.
— А если он перестанет нарушать политику безопасности? Если это дело засечет администратор?
— Он и есть администратор, причем не рядовой. На самый крайний случай у нас есть и другие каналы, но я надеюсь, что их не придется использовать. В общем, ты будешь сбрасывать информацию на определенный компьютер, я скажу, в каком формате, а на следующий день на том же компьютере будут появляться мои указания. Если найдешь кого-нибудь из своих друзей, заархивируешь его тело и перебросишь туда же, только по частям. И можешь больше не беспокоиться, мы не собираемся удерживать насильно ни тебя, ни кого-либо еще из тебе подобных.
— Почему?
— Потому что нам нужны сотрудники, а не рабы Нам не нужен программный агент, который только и думает, как бы вырваться из-под контроля.
— А если я не вернусь?
— Это твое право, никто не будет тебя преследовать. Если ты исчезнешь надолго, твое Средиземье будет уничтожено, но не для того, чтобы тебе отомстить, а потому, что оно станет больше не нужно.
— Понятно. Давай документацию.
Жить во вражеской сети совсем несложно, надо только соблюдать простое правило — не делать резких движений. Не загружать процессор более чем наполовину, не перебрасывать по сети более мегабайта за один раз, после каждых десяти запросов к базе данных переходить на другой компьютер и все тому подобное. Ощущение такое, как будто пробираешься в пространстве, затянутом густой и непрерывно движущейся паутиной с многочисленными колокольчиками: звякнет один — и все, пора совершать самоубийство. Но если немного привыкнуть к паутине, находится возможность ее избегать, особенно если составить специальные макросы для безопасного движения.
Я добрался до искомых данных довольно быстро, если считать количество совершенных перемещений, и очень нескоро, если учитывать вынужденные ожидания момента, когда очередная нить изменит свое положение и откроет проход. Но я сделал это.
Да, ученые поработали на славу, фантазии им не занимать. Интересно, что идея использовать программных агентов для сетевого шпионажа никому даже не пришла в голову. Или это еще более засекречено.
Первое, что пришло в яйцеподобные головы, — беспилотный самолет-истребитель. Если отказаться от живого пилота, сразу снимаются ограничения по перегрузкам, а летные качества машины могут быть доведены до совершенно запредельных величин. Что интересно, стоимость машины тоже снижается за счет отказа от дорогой и недостаточно надежной системы управления, “переводящей” команды летчика на язык, понятный периферийным компьютерам. Замечательная идея, посмотрим, что уже сделано… Не понимаю. Они чего вообще хотят — получить конкретный результат или растратить бюджетные деньги? Похоже, что второе ближе к истине, иначе зачем, спрашивается, руководитель проекта вбухал два миллиона долларов в расчет аэродинамики, в то время как для центрального компьютера нет даже опытного образца?